PDF DIGITAL ELECTRONICS CIRCUITS AND SYSTEMS Circuit Diagram Digital electronics is the branch of electronics that deals with the representation and manipulation of data in digital form. It involves the use of devices such as transistors, diodes, and microcontrollers to process and transmit digital signals. Digital electronics is used in a wide range of applications, including computer systems, communication systems, and control systems.

Logic Gates: Logic gates are the most basic components of a digital circuit. They have two or more inputs and they produce one output. Logic gates are basically of three types: Basic gates: In this type of gates, we can represent the boolean functions either in the sum of products form or in the product of sums form. The basic logic gates are AND, OR and NOT gates. Digital Electronics is a type of electronics that deals with the study of design, working, and applications of systems that operate on digital signals.The systems operating on digital signals are referred to as digital systems and the main constituents of digital systems are digital circuits.. Digital circuits are designed to process data and signals represented in the form of binary numbers
